Barn roof replacement services involve removing and replacing the existing roofing structure on a property’s barn or similar outbuilding. This process typically includes the careful removal of old or damaged roofing materials, inspection of the underlying structure, and installation of new roofing components. The goal is to restore the building’s protective covering, ensuring it is secure, weather-resistant, and durable enough to withstand various elements. Professionals may also evaluate the structural integrity of the roof frame during the replacement process to address any underlying issues that could compromise the longevity of the new roof.
This service helps address common problems such as leaks, water damage, and deterioration caused by aging or severe weather exposure. Over time, barn roofs may develop cracks, missing shingles, or weakened structural components that diminish their effectiveness. Replacing the roof can prevent further damage to the building’s interior, including stored equipment, livestock areas, or hay storage. Additionally, a new roof can improve the overall appearance of the barn, contributing to property value and functionality.

Material Costs - The cost of roofing materials for barn roof replacements typically ranges from $1,500 to $5,000, depending on the type of material chosen, such as metal or asphalt shingles. More durable or specialty materials can increase the overall expense.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for replacing a barn roof generally fall between $2,000 and $6,000, influenced by the size and complexity of the roof. Larger or more intricate structures may require additional labor hours, raising the total price.
Project Size and Scope - The total cost can vary significantly based on the barn's size and roof complexity, with smaller projects starting around $3,000 and larger, multi-gable roofs exceeding $10,000. An accurate estimate depends on detailed measurements and assessments by local contractors.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ses such as roof insulation, flashing, or structural repairs can add $500 to $2,000 or more to the overall project. These costs depend on the existing condition of the barn and specific project requirements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How often should barn roofs be replaced? The lifespan of a barn roof varies depending on materials and maintenance, but generally, it may need replacement every 20 to 40 years. Consulting with local contractors can help determine the appropriate timing based on current roof condition.
What signs indicate a barn roof needs replacement? Signs include persistent leaks, significant roof damage, sagging areas, or missing/damaged shingles. A professional inspection can identify issues that may require a roof replacement.
What types of roofing materials are suitable for barn roofs? Common options include metal, asphalt shingles, wood shakes, and rubber roofing. Local service providers can recommend the best material based on your barn's structure and needs.
How long does a barn roof replacement typically take? The duration depends on the size and complexity of the roof, but most replacements can be completed within a few days by experienced contractors.
